Key Specifications to Evaluate
A portable monitor is more than just a screen. The following specifications determine whether a product meets your target market's expectations:
- Display Resolution: Full HD (1920x1080) is the baseline for most portable monitors today. For creative professionals and gamers, 2K (2560x1440) or 4K options are increasingly in demand. SSA offers portable monitors ranging from 1920x1080 IPS to 2560x1440 4K resolution with 100% sRGB coverage.
- Panel Type: IPS panels deliver superior color accuracy and wider viewing angles compared to TN panels. This is critical for design work, photo editing, and any scenario where visual fidelity matters.
- Refresh Rate: Standard 60Hz works for office productivity, but 120Hz or 165Hz displays cater to the growing gaming and creative markets.
- Size and Weight: The sweet spot for portability is between 10.5 and 15.6 inches, with weight under 2 pounds. Ultra-thin designs with smart protective cases add practical value for end users.
- Connectivity: USB-C with power delivery and Mini HDMI are the standard. Compatibility with laptops, phones, gaming consoles (PS4, Switch), and Mac devices broadens the potential customer base.

Quality Control and After-Sales Support
Quality control is non-negotiable. A rigorous QC system should inspect every unit before shipment, covering display defects (dead pixels, backlight bleeding), build quality (frame alignment, port functionality), and software stability. Ask your manufacturer about their defect rate and inspection protocols.
Equally important is after-sales support. A professional engineering team and dedicated after-service department ensure that technical issues are resolved quickly, preserving your brand's reputation. When sourcing from overseas, having a manufacturer with a responsive English-speaking support team can save weeks of back-and-forth communication.
